# GPU Memory Profiling — Who to Contact

The Heapwright profiler is owned by the Kernel Tooling group at Ostermere Labs. They maintain the agent, the flamegraph viewer, and the nightly allocation reports. For crashes in the profiler itself, or gaps in the memory timeline, do not restart the agent fleet yourself — the team keeps state between runs. Routine questions go to their channel; anything urgent during an incident should go straight to the team inbox below.

escalation mailbox, kaweg-kahif: druwyn.sordor@nelvroworks.corp

# Onboarding: Hallwhisper Audio Guide

Hallwhisper is our audio-guide app for the fictional Bramblewick Museum network. Clone the repo, install deps, run the seed script to load sample exhibits. Audio assets stream from the internal Echovault service; staging only for local dev. Playback bugs go to the guides channel, not general. To authenticate your local build against Echovault staging, use the key below.

API key for hahog-kajef: vxb15-Orrbjm9glxbWQLX

Ticket: Config drift detected on LiftSim staging. The elevator-dispatch simulator in the Brenholt cluster is running parameters that no longer match what's in the repo — dispatch latency numbers came back skewed in last night's run, which is how we noticed. Someone likely hot-patched car-count or floor-weight values during the demo last week and never committed. On-call: please diff and reconcile. For reference, the repo currently declares these configuration values.

deployment values, yafof-fajeg:
[eliox]
host = eliox.nelvrocorp.internal
user = eliox_svc
database = eliox_prod

## Watchdog Contract — Crostino Kiosk SDK

Plugins must respond to heartbeat callbacks within the deadline or the host restarts the plugin sandbox. Long-running work belongs on a worker thread; the heartbeat thread must stay free. Repeated restarts escalate to plugin disablement. Deadlines and escalation counts are fixed per release and listed below.

tuning table, kawep-tawif:
CAPS = {
    "olidor": 80,
    "belion": 7,
    "quenys": 225,
    "druox": 839,
    "fraath": 482,
}